logo

Output 010031f53120428a49e84d1bb835a3ac8a5a2d96187b32afb397bade60f5ca18:1

value
31609625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f9bf89e7b5ed422be3096920a3f5c220416124 OP_EQUAL
address
3CdPXBRkMKkWYm3hLwQVzrfnJwne8c1V9q
transaction
010031f53120428a49e84d1bb835a3ac8a5a2d96187b32afb397bade60f5ca18